TRW is a globally recognized brand specializing in the manufacture of high-quality automotive spare parts with a strong focus on safety systems. The brand is part of ZF Friedrichshafen AG, a world leader in transmission and chassis technologies.
TRW’s origins date back to 1901 when it was founded as Cleveland Cap Screw Company, specializing in screws and fasteners for automobiles. Over the years, the company grew through mergers and acquisitions, notably the 1958 merger with Ramo-Wooldridge, which led to the formation of TRW Inc. In 2015, TRW was integrated as the “Active & Passive Safety Technology” division within ZF Friedrichshafen AG.
Throughout its history, TRW has introduced many major innovations in safety. In 2002, the company launched the first generation of electronic parking brakes and developed the Lane Keeping System, which combines camera technology and electric power steering. Additionally, TRW developed advanced active safety systems such as Slip Control Boost and Active Dynamic Control, significantly improving driving stability.
As a division of ZF, TRW continues to focus on developing advanced active and passive safety technologies, with an eye toward the future of autonomous vehicles. Sustainability plays an important role, with ongoing optimization of production processes for more environmentally friendly manufacturing.
